Every 1 Meter = 10000000000 Angstrom
and so, 5000 Meter = 5000 multiplied by 10000000000 = 50000000000000 Angstrom.

Angstrom
What is angstrom?
Angstrom, named after the Swedish physicist Anders Jonas Angstrom, is a vert tiny length unit. It equals 10−10 meter.
Angstrom is not considered as a part of the SI system of units but it is defined in the metric system.
Now, let's mention some applications of Angstrom:
measurement of wavelengths of light.
express sizes of atoms, molecules and microscopic biological structures
